OBC GROUP CORP of, Miami, FL is recalling its NUT DIET MAX Nuez de la India Seeds and Capsules because FDA analysis has determined that the products appear to be Thevetia peruviana, or yellow oleander. The product NUEZ DE LA INDIA Seeds was distributed online through Amazon... See More and eBay and NUEZ DE LA INDIA Capsules was distributed online through Walmart and eBay. No illnesses have been reported to date.

All parts of the yellow oleander plant are known to contain cardiac glycosides that are highly toxic to humans and animals. Ingestion of yellow oleander can cause neurologic, gastrointestinal, and cardiovascular adverse health effects that may be severe, or even fatal. Symptoms may include nausea, vomiting, dizziness, diarrhea, abdominal pain, cardiac changes, dysrhythmia, and more.

The Seeds come in a 2-ounce clear bag. The Capsules come in an amber bottle with 30 capsules.

The recall was the result of sampling conducted by the FDA.

Consumers who purchased Nuez de la India seeds and capsules with the brand NUT DIET MAX are urged not to consume the products and to return them to the place of purchase for a full refund.

Hotel Chocolat recalls Hotel Chocolat Choose Your Poison because it may contain pieces of glass. The possible presence of glass makes this product unsafe to eat. The affected product is sold at Hotel Chocolat stores, online and at John Lewis stores.

The recalled product is:
- Hotel... See More Chocolat Choose Your Poison (160g) 36 filled chocolates, Packaging: Glass flask with cork stopper. Lot number: 23205, 23206, and 23207, Best before: January 2024.

If you have bought the affected product do not eat it. Instead, return it to the store from where it was bought for a full refund.

Kraft Heinz is announcing a voluntary recall of approximately 83,800 cases of individually-wrapped Kraft Singles American processed cheese slices that were shipped to a limited number of customers. The voluntary recall comes as a precaution after a temporary issue developed on one of our wrapping machines, making... See More it possible that a thin strip of the individual film may remain on the slice after the wrapper has been removed. If the film sticks to the slice and is not removed, it could be unpleasant and potentially cause a gagging or choking hazard. No injuries or serious health issues have been reported.

Products included in the recall include 16 oz. Kraft Singles American Pasteurized Prepared Cheese Product with an individual package UPC of 0 2100061526 1 and a “Best When Used By” date of 10 JAN 24 through 27 JAN 24. Individual packages in this recall will contain an S and 72 in the Manufacturing code. Also included in the recall are 3 lb. multipacks of Kraft Singles American Pasteurized Prepared Cheese Product with a carton UPC of 0 2100060491 3 and a “Best When Used By” of 09 JAN 2024 through 13 JAN 2024 and 16 JAN 2024.

Only Kraft Singles American processed cheese slices with the case/package information mentioned above. No other varieties or sizes are included in the recall.

The issue was discovered after we received several consumer complaints about finding the plastic stuck to a slice, including six complaints of consumers saying they choked or gagged in connection with the issue. Kraft Heinz has fixed the machine that wrapped the affected slices and all other processing machines have been inspected. Consumers who purchased these items should not consume them and can return them to the store where it was purchased for an exchange or refund.

The New York State Department of Agriculture and Markets has issued a consumer alert regarding the potential Listeria monocytogenes contamination of Connecticut Hill Melter raw milk cheese produced by Nathaniel Thompson - DBA Remembrance Farm. This product was distributed to Full Plate Farm Collective Community Supported Agriculture... See More (CSA) in Ithaca, NY. To date, no illnesses have been reported linked to the product.

The cheese is sold in 0.5-pound wedges, wrapped in paper bearing the name "Connecticut Hill Melter" and the batch code 042323. Consumers should also be wary of packages without an identifiable batch date.

An inspector from the Department discovered the potential contamination during routine sampling. The producer was notified of the preliminary positive test for Listeria on September 15, 2023, with subsequent testing on September 19, 2023, confirming the presence of this bacteria.

Listeriosis, caused by Listeria monocytogenes, can cause serious health issues, particularly in young children, the elderly, those with weakened immune systems, and pregnant women. Symptoms include high fever, severe headaches, stiffness, nausea, abdominal pain, and diarrhea.

Consumers are recommended to dispose of any purchased cheese from the alerted batch as a preventative measure. Additionally, note that raw milk products do not undergo pasteurization, a process that effectively kills harmful bacteria including Listeria monocytogenes, safeguarding against foodborne illnesses, like listeriosis.
